What spares to carry?


Hi Dubbers!

After a close shave with our accelerator cable in the middle of nowhere, I thought we best carry a few parts that may be hard to come by quickly in far flung parts of Victoria. We have a newly rebuilt aircooled 2lt in an '82 camper.
Your suggestions would be appreciated.

I ran a survey on this some time ago, which I reprint below. The key is to think about the things which are specialised to the camper and unlikely to be available in West Woop-Woop, e.g. ignition points, accelerator cable, clutch cable and alternator belt. Changing the alternator belt requires a special key on the T IV engines. For air-cooled engines, valve clearances need attention more often than normal, so a pair of tappet cover gaskets, a set of feeler gauges. Much of the rest is generic, e.g. coils, plugs etc. are widely available.
